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
994286 249424063 5516 93
2053254122 778090615
2053254122 778090615
7197742730 44728912 6581123 696043 96
All about undefined
Interested in learning more?
2053254122 778090615
7197742730 44728912 6581123 696043 96
See more
274549 630129880 7364
80 3133 10291021354 74
See more
20 58418997245 51602660328
4337590 808135 167
See more